The spectral absorption properties of the rifampicin organic compound in solutions with different pH values are investigated. The absorption lines of rifampicin molecules in the UV and visible regions of the spectrum are calculated using the self-consistent field approach. The nature of the absorption bands of the rifampicin complex molecule are studied on the basis of quantum-chemical calculations of its model fragments.
